Balkan Fund

Avaron Balkan Fund invests in listed companies of Balkan countries with focus on new EU member states (Bulgaria, Romania) and prospective accession countries like Croatia, Serbia, Bosnia. The Fund has a strong small and mid-cap bias as the investment universe mostly comprises companies with market capitalizations below EUR 1bn. Due to the fund's investment profile, the net asset value of a fund unit may be highly volatile; therefore, an investor should have a long term investment perspective.
